Haven: All-in-One Business Platform

Haven brings all the essential tools your business needs into one powerful, easy-to-use platform at accessible from web, iOS, Android and desktop devices. Designed specifically for small business teams, Haven eliminates the chaos of juggling multiple disconnected software tools by offering an all-in-one solution that streamlines daily operations.

With features like estimates and invoicing, accounting, payment processing, messaging, inventory management and task tracking, Haven empowers your entire team to work more efficiently and collaboratively. Role-based permissions ensure that each team member only accesses the tools they need, providing both flexibility and control. Whether you're at the office or on the go, Haven keeps your business running smoothly from any device.

Built with teams in mind, Haven understands that small business employees wear many hats. That’s why its interface is simple, intuitive and built to support multitasking in fast-paced environments. About the Team

Co-Founder| Luke Mongin

Luke Mongin is driven by a strong passion for helping others succeed. Before co-founding Haven, he launched his own small business consulting practice and gained experience as a technology consultant for both public and private sector clients. A self-taught developer, Luke brings expertise in data and systems architecture, application development, and project management. He is a graduate of Indiana University’s Kelley School of Business in Bloomington, where he studied Entrepreneurship and Corporate Innovation, Business Law, Ethics and Decision Making, and Technology Management. In addition to his academic achievements, he was recognized as a Venture Fellow at the IU School of Informatics, Computing, and Engineering.

Co-Founder| Jonathan McPike

Jonathan McPike is a former attorney who has dedicated his career to advising business owners. He previously practiced law at Taft Stettinius & Hollister LLP, where he led the Investment Funds Group, and at the global law firm Kirkland & Ellis LLP in Chicago, focusing on the formation of private equity investment funds with capital commitments ranging from $100 million to $1.5 billion. Jonathan holds both a J.D. from the Indiana University Maurer School of Law—Bloomington and an MBA from the University of Notre Dame’s Mendoza College of Business.
